Plus 4?74834-digits that are used to identify a geographic segment within the 5-digit delivery area, such as a city block or a group of apartments or an individual high-volume receiver of mail, or any other unit that could use an extra identifier to aid in efficient mail sorting and delivery. This code is the low end of the range of +4 Codes that pertain to this ZIP Code. ZIP+4 Codes associated with nondelivery areas are composed of valid ZIP sector numbers and "ND" for the ZIP segment number, for example 12345-12ND. Non-deliverable areas are areas to which the USPS does not deliver mail, such as vacant lots and land that borders railroad tracks. What does each digit of ZIP Code 27292-7483 stands for? ZIP+4 Code consists of two parts, the first five digits can be located to the post office, and the last four digits can identify a geographic segment within the five-digit delivery area. The 6-7 digits designate sector or several blocks, and the 8-9 digits designate segment or one side of a street.

Code that specifies whether a record is a base (preferred) or alternate record. Base records (represented as "B") can represent a range of addresses or an individual address, such as a firm record, while alternate records (represented as "A") are individual delivery points.
